Description

Shift: Day 4x10-Hour (07:30 - 18:00)

Block Schedules: No

Years of Experience: 3 year(s)

Note: Will take a tech or RN

Charting System: Required

 

**There is a late 1 team and a backup late 2 team. One day is designated "1st Late" and another is "2nd late". 1st late is the team that completes the last case of the day and get the patient to their next level of care. 2nd late is the secondary team to help close out the second to last patient.

All team members are given, at least, one 1st late and one 2nd late a week. Traveler will be assigned addition to help fill scheduling holes. If there is a smaller case load, with rooms ending early, traveler will be selected to stay to help ensure they meet the 40 hrs. Overtime is not expected but could be a result.

*MUST be comfortable providing conscious sedation during procedures.*

    About Wilmington, NC

    As a travel nurse in Wilmington, NC here's what you should know:
    Cost of Living
    • The cost of living in Wilmington is slightly higher than the national average, with housing costs being the primary factor.
    • Wages may not fully match up with the higher cost of living.
    Weather
    • Summer average high: 89°F, average low: 70°F.
    • Winter average high: 58°F, average low: 36°F.
    Furnished Housing
    • Short term rentals are available in Wilmington, and they can be relatively easy to find, especially in the off-peak tourist seasons.
    Transportation
    • Wilmington is car-friendly, with relatively low traffic congestion.
    • Public transportation options are limited, but there are some bus routes available.
    Demographics
    • Wilmington has a diverse population with a mix of age ranges.
    • Common health issues may include allergies due to the pollen from the many trees and plants in the area.
    • There is a growing population of travel nurses in Wilmington.
    Things to Do
    • Wilmington offers a variety of activities including exploring the historic downtown area, visiting museums, enjoying fresh seafood at local restaurants, and engaging in outdoor activities such as golfing and fishing.
